Honey Mustard BLT Chicken Sliders: 7 Ways to Delight Recipe

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 12 sliders
  • Category: Appetizer
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American

Ingredients

Scale

Main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 6 slices bacon, cooked and crumbled
  • 1 cup lettuce, shredded
  • 1 medium tomato, sliced
  • 1/2 cup honey mustard dressing
  • 12 slider buns


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) to prepare for warming the assembled sliders.
  2. Mix the chicken: In a bowl, combine the shredded cooked chicken with the honey mustard dressing, making sure all the chicken is evenly coated with the flavorful sauce.
  3. Arrange buns: Place the slider buns flat on a baking sheet, ready for layering.
  4. Assemble sliders: On the bottom halves of the buns, layer the honey mustard chicken mixture, followed by crumbled bacon, shredded lettuce, and sliced tomato for a balanced taste and texture.
  5. Complete sliders: Place the top halves of the buns over the layered fillings to form complete sliders.
  6. Bake sliders: Bake the assembled sliders in the preheated oven for about 10 minutes or until they are heated through and slightly toasted.
  7. Serve warm: Remove from the oven and serve the sliders immediately for the best flavor and texture experience.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, consider adding a slice of cheese before baking.
  • Use turkey bacon for a leaner alternative.
  • These sliders can be assembled ahead of time and baked just before serving.
  • If you prefer a spicier kick, add a dash of hot sauce to the honey mustard dressing.
  • To make it gluten-free, substitute slider buns with gluten-free buns.
